32.9% of Marion, MI residents had an income below the poverty level in 2022, which was 59.3% greater than the poverty level of 13.4% across the entire state of Michigan. 23.8% of high school graduates and 87.2% of non high school graduates live in poverty. The poverty rate was 43.9% among disabled residents. The renting rate among poor residents was 53.6%. For comparison, it was 11.5% among residents with income above the poverty level.
